For those cheap bastiches like me out there, you may be heartened to know that the Adaptec 2903 board that shipped out as a Windows-only SCSI adapter with many scanners works just dandy under 10.2. I already had the newest Adaptec drivers for the 2906 loaded, and with them installed, VueScan found my lovely Coolscan III and everything's groovy.
